International Technical seminar takes place at the Baja
California High Performance Center
TIJUANA, Mexico, January 16, 2014 - An international technical
seminar was developed successfully at the Norceca-FIVB
Development Center located at the Baja California High
Performance Center.
American coaches John Kessel and Patrick Powers as well as
Puerto Rican, Juan Cartagena and Brazilian Joao Moraes. The
seminar was composed by a theoretical session at the Development
Center meeting room, as well as practical sessions and workshops
at the Multipurpose Gym.
One of the practical topics was about seated volleyball. For
these practices, personnel of the Baja California wheelchair and
paralympic athletes participated with the support of coach
Kessel.
On behalf of the General Director of the Baja California Sports
and Physical Culture Institute, Saul Castro Verdugo, the High
Performance Director, Cesar Osuna Brambila, gave the recognition
diplomas to the instructors that participated at this course
that was the first one of a series for this year at the
Development Center located in Tijuana.
